Medical image archiving: How to ensure availability
sponsored by BridgeHead Software
|
|
Health care providers must be sure that their medical images are not only readily available, but also protected. And while vendors of Vendor Neutral Archive (VNA) technologies want you to believe that VNA will guard against image loss, this isn’t entirely true.
Image availability is crucial to ensuring quality patient care. And organizations adopting VNA repositories must be careful that their approach efficiently accounts for image availability. This resource demonstrates how and why medical images are exposed to risk, as well as how health care providers can protect against them.
